1:- Knorr Chipotle Chicken Pasta 


Recipe Serves 4 | Preparation Time 10 min | Cooking Time 18 min
Ingredients
  1. 1 1/4 lbs. bo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-size pieces
  2. 2 Tbsp. I Can't Believe It's Not Butter!® Spread, divided
  3. 1 large red bell pepper
  4. 1/8 tsp. ground chipotle chile pepper
  5. 1 can (11 oz.) whole kernel corn, drained
  6. 2 cups water
  7. 1 package Knorr® Pasta Sides™ - Chicken flavor
  8. 1/4 cup sour cream
  9. 1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ese (about 2 oz.)
Directions
  1. Season chicken, if desired, with salt and ground black pepper. Melt 1 tablespoon Spread in 12-inch nonstick skillet over medium-high heat and cook chicken, stirring occasionally, 4 minutes or until chicken is thoroughly cooked. Remove chicken and set aside.
  2. Melt remaining 1 tablespoon Spread in same skillet over medium heat and cook red pepper and chipotle pepper, stirring occasionally, 4 minutes or until red pepper is tender. Stir in corn and water. Bring to a boil over high heat. Stir in Knorr® Pasta Sides™ - Chicken flavor and return to a boil.
  3. Reduce heat to medium and cook covered, stirring occasionally, 6 minutes or until pasta is tender. Stir in chicken and sour cream; heat through. Sprinkle with cheese.
2:- My Recipes Beach Shrimp Recipe


Ingredients
  1. 3 pounds unpeeled, large raw shrimp* $
  2. 1 (16-oz.) bottle Italian dressing $
  3. 1 1/2 tablespoons freshly ground pepper
  4. 2 garlic cloves, pressed
  5. 2 lemons, halved $
  6. 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
  7. 1/2 cup butter, cut up $
Direction 
  1. Place first 4 ingredients in a 13- x 9-inch baking dish, tossing to coat. Squeeze juice from lemons over shrimp mixture, and stir. Add lemon halves to pan. Sprinkle evenly with parsley; dot with butter.
  2. Bake at 375° for 25 minutes, stirring after 15 minutes. Serve in pan.
  3. 3 lb frozen peeled, large raw shrimp, thawed according to package directions, may be substituted. Prepare recipe as directed, reducing pepper to 1/2 tsp.
